Yes, gold is often cheaper in Dubai compared to many other countries, primarily due to favorable tax policies and its status as a major global gold trading hub.

Is it really worth buying gold in Dubai?

Dubai gold is known for its superior quality and purity, which is a big draw for US tourists heading overseas. The gold market in Dubai is also very well-regulated. This should mean the purchasing process is safe and secure – and any gold you buy should be authentic.

How is gold so cheap in Dubai?

Gold is cheaper in Dubai due to tax-free purchases, no import duties, and a strong gold trade hub. In contrast, the gold price in India is higher due to import duties and government regulations.

Can I buy 1kg gold in Dubai?

Can I bring 1kg gold from Dubai? Ans - Yes. 1kg is the maximum limit of gold allowed to bring from Dubai to India. However, you will be required to pay the duty charges of 36.05% on the value of gold that passes the duty-free limit of gold as per your status and the type of gold you plan to bring to India.

What is the difference between 22K and 24K gold?

The key difference between 22K and 24K gold lies in their purity. 24K gold is 99.9% pure, making it the purest form of gold, while 22K gold contains 91.6% pure gold, with the remaining 8.4% made up of alloy metals like copper or silver for added strength.

Do you have to declare gold at the airport?

There is no duty on gold coins, medals or bullion but these items must be declared to a U.S. Customs and Border Protection (CBP) Officer. Please note a FINCEN 105 form must be completed at the time of entry for monetary instruments over $10,000. This includes currency, ie. gold coins, valued over $10,000.

Is gold tax-free in Dubai?

Is there tax on gold in Dubai? There is, but it's not as simple as a yes or no answer. You'll pay 5% VAT on gold jewelry and retail purchases. But here's the kicker – investment-grade gold (99% pure or higher) gets zero VAT between registered businesses.

How can I tell if my gold is 18K or 24K?

Hallmarks are imprinted numbers on most authentic jewelry items to showcase their karat percentage. You can expect to see a marking of 24K-10K written somewhere inside of a ring or on the side of a bracelet. These markings may also be written as “750” for 18K gold.

Which is better, 99.9 or 916 gold?

Gold is highly malleable in its purest form, which is why it is mixed with other metals like zinc, nickel and other alloys to increase its durability and strength. 999 is the purest form of gold, meaning it has 99.9% gold whereas 916 has 91.6% gold.
